Playwright Sarah Ruhl and the cast of Lincoln Center Theater’s current production of her play The Clean House — Vanessa Aspillaga, Blair Brown, Jill Clayburgh, John Dossett, and Concetta Tomei — will participate in LCT’s Platform Series at 6pm on Wednesday, November 15 in the lobby of the Vivian Beaumont Theater (150 West 65th Street). This free public discussion is open to everyone.

Ruhl is the recipient of a 2006 MacArthur Foundation Grant. She is also the author of Passion Play and Eurydice among other works. The Clean House, which was produced previously in regional theaters, was a Pulitzer Prize finalist and earned Ruhl the Susan Smith Blackburn Prize.
